What is Parameteriser?
Parameteriser is a software tool designed to streamline the process of managing parameters in applications. It allows developers to define, manage, and utilize parameters efficiently, ensuring that applications can adapt to various environments and configurations without extensive code changes. By abstracting parameter management, Parameteriser enhances flexibility and reduces the risk of errors.

How Parameteriser Works
Parameteriser operates by allowing developers to define parameters in a structured format, often using JSON or YAML. These parameters can then be accessed programmatically within the application. Here’s a simplified workflow of how Parameteriser functions:
-
Define Parameters: Developers create a parameter file that outlines all necessary parameters, including their default values and any environment-specific overrides.
-
Load Parameters: At runtime, the application loads the parameters from the Parameteriser configuration. This loading process can be triggered during application startup or on-demand.
-
Access Parameters: Developers can access the parameters through a simple API, allowing them to retrieve values as needed throughout the application.
-
Update Parameters: When changes are required, developers can update the parameter file or use the Parameteriser interface to make modifications. The application can then reload the parameters without requiring a restart.
